DEAD WOLF CLUB – Healer EP

DWC EPAt the time of this EPs release, it barely feels like weeks have passed since Tintagel’s finest alternative rockers Dead Wolf Club released their second album, ‘RAR’.  …And yet, with boundless enthusiasm, they’ve found time between touring that release to record more new material.  Their first release for the independent Big Tea Records, most of ‘Healer’ represents their best material yet.  Within the grooves of the green and white twelve inches of plastic – or somewhere within the soul-less digital file, if you’re reading this and under thirty – DWC bring more howls of rage, more shimmering guitars and thunderous rhythms disguised by bursts of feedback, and for those who liked them previously, there’s much more to like here than ever.

DELUXE EDITION DREAMLAND: Prince & The NPG – Love Symbol

In the 1990s, a deluxe edition (or special edition) album invariably meant a double disc set, ie: the original release plus bonus disc of rarities, b-sides and/or live tracks.  In the 21st century, the big record companies have really expanded on this concept, with the “deluxe edition” now meaning multi-disc packages, in some cases retailing at a three-figure price point.
